Rowdy Tellez (8 CI) makes history and Milwaukee wins

Milwaukee – Rowdy Tellez hit a pair of visitors and a franchise record with eight RBIs as the Milwaukee Brewers blasted the Cincinnati Reds 18-4 on Wednesday.

Tellez broke the tie 2-2 and put the Brewers in front for good with a 453-footed Grand Slam over Vladimir Gutierrez (0-5) in the third inning.

In the sixth, he hit a two-stage shot from the Morita League. The ball traveled 431 feet. Telles capped his big night with a two-round double that crashed into the right field wall in the eighth inning off Matt Reynolds, a cramie improv player, when Cincinnati had already given up.

Tellez has racked up four home runs in his last four games, taking his total to seven this season.

Kolten Wong also voiced for Milwaukee. Andrew McCutchen went 4 for 5, scored two goals and led in four runs.

Christian Yelich went 2-4 with three runs and scored two RBIs.

The Reds lost eight in a row and 19 of 20. They have also lost in the last 12 visits.

It’s the first time since 1945 that Cincinnati has cycled 12 home runs in the same season.

The victory went to Dominican player Freddy Peralta (1-1), who recovered from a turbulent start. Three in five rounds were allowed, with seven hits and two runs of walks.
